Key benefits

Verified organization name

Your legally registered organization name is embedded cryptographically in every signed document: verified under CA/B Forum OV procedures against business registration records and independent sources.

Shareable across authorized representatives

A single OV certificate can be shared across multiple authorized signers within the organization: useful for departments or roles where many staff sign on behalf of the same legal entity.

eSealing for high-volume automation

Enroll in eSigner eSealing to automatically sign thousands of documents per day via the Cloud Signature Consortium (CSC) API: the foundation for batch-signed invoices, automated contract generation, and bulk regulatory filings.

Globally trusted

SSL.com is an Adobe Approved Trust List (AATL) member: OV signatures are automatically trusted in Adobe Acrobat and Reader worldwide without any recipient-side trust configuration.

Compliance & Standards

Adobe AATL

Adobe Approved Trust List (AATL) member: OV signatures automatically trusted in Adobe Acrobat and Reader worldwide, no recipient configuration required.

eIDAS & CSC API

eSealing produces eIDAS-compliant Advanced Electronic Seals via the Cloud Signature Consortium (CSC) API standard: interoperable with the signing platforms used across Europe and North America.

E-SIGN / UETA

Legally binding under US E-SIGN Act and UETA (49 states plus DC): organizational signatures with the evidentiary weight courts and regulators recognize for corporate document execution.

Frequently asked questions

eSealing is SSL.com's automated document signing service that uses an OV Document Signing Certificate to sign documents programmatically at high volume via the CSC API: without human interaction for each document. Common for automated invoice signing, compliance certificate generation, and contract workflows.
Yes: OV Document Signing certificates can be shared by multiple authorized representatives of an organization. For individual named-person signing, use IV or IV+OV.
OV validates only the organization's name. IV+OV validates both the individual signer's identity and the organization's name: providing maximum non-repudiation for high-stakes documents.
